Hilton Prague Rocks!

I have been a HH Diamond member for going on 5 years now...and the Hilton Prague is by far the nicest Hilton branded property I have had the pleasure of staying in.

The hotel is enormous and has a very updated modern decor. The centerpiece of the hotel is a huge 8 story high atrium that gave the lobby a very light & airy feeling. They offer Diamond check-in services up on the 8th floor, in addition to express HHonors checkin lines at the front desk. The smell of the new Natuzzi leather couches near the reception area was very nice!

The Executive King Rooms were not huge, but they were very adequate. The furnishings & layout of the room were very sharp, clean & modern. The bed & bedding were first rate, and we had a beautiful view of Prague from our window. The room was equipped with plenty of electrical outlets, a nice flat screen TV, individual reading lights, soft padded leather headboard, etc.

The bathroom was equipped with nice fixtures and it had a separate (single person sized) shower and tub...there was a separate speaker control so you could listen to the television while in the bathroom. The amenities were plentiful (multiple body washes, shampoos, conditioners & bar soaps). They also provide large bath sheets, a fluffy bath rug, and robes & slippers.

This is the first Hilton property (other than the Miami Conrad) that I stayed in that had a fully stocked mini-bar in the room...in addition to that, the hotel offered a very extensive 24-hour full room service menu...something you generally would expect on a more luxury property. They even had express 3 hour laundry/pressing service.

The pay-per-view movie choices were quite lacking, however it did have several American channels like CNN, CNBC and Discovery channel.

The Executive Lounge very much rivaled the amenities of the international first/biz class lounges of American Airlines & British Airways...a full hot breakfast buffet served til 11 am daily (including a FREE hot menu you could order from), finger sandwiches, snacks, cakes, cookies & desserts served throughout the day. A cappucino machine, and cold bottles of soda, juices, mixers, etc. And about 30-40 bottles of premium alcohol...all completely free. In the evening for a couple hours, they roll out even more food -- usually a couple of hot entries. Our group saved money on eating out & drinking by staying in this comfortable lounge frequently. And every one of the people working in the lounge were super-friendly and kept the lounge very tidy & routinely offered to refill our drinks, etc.

In fact, ALL the employees we countered were very cordial, greeted us in the hallways, waited for the next elevator rather than crowding on with the guests etc...traits I have only really seen in much higher end properties.

Outside of the Executive Lounge, the hotel had several high end conference/meeting rooms available that looked like they could be right out of some company's corporate board room..

They have a 24 hour Cafe/Bistro in the lobby that serves tasty food...a lobby bar, and also a very, very good fine dining restaurant that serves some of the best beef filet I have ever enjoyed -- in addition to traditional czech dishes...service from Rolf was very good.

All in all, as a longtime HH Diamond member, I was completely blown away by how good our experience was. Why can't US based Hilton's be this nice? :-)

Oh, p.s....they also have a brand new addition called "Cloud 9"...it is a very W style nightclub up on the very top level of the hotel that is all glassed in with the best views of the Prague skyline...it was as nice as some of the clubs I have seen in Vegas.

So, if you are looking for a good hotel, I definitely recommend the Hilton Prague...all the sites are a short 10 minute walk or 5 minute car ride (the hotel provides nice black sedans out front that are much cleaner than the local taxis & are reasonably priced.)
